While 100 players were slated to tee it up, only 96 (at this point) will actually do so. Missing will be:
- Henrik Stenson (right knee)
- Brandt Snedeker (sternum joint)
- J.B. Holmes (no reason given)
- Scott Piercy (shoulder)
Also, bear in mind that this is the last event with a 36-hole cut. And players who make it into the 70-player field at the BMW Championship will have a one-week break to get ready.
It's hard to believe that anybody but Dustin Johnson will be the favorite this week, after his performance at Glen Oaks. Spieth, Thomas, Rahm and Matsuyama would be the next tier, based on their play over the last few months. Still, if DJ has truly healed up from his back injury -- and last week's performance would tend to indicate that he has -- he's going to be a tough one to beat.
I suppose the biggest thing you need to remember this week is that the Dell has a Labor Day finish (Monday), so the event doesn't start until Friday at 2:30pm ET on GC. And with CBS coverage done for the season, the 3rd and 4th rounds (Sunday and Monday) will be on NBC.
